鸿蒙系统应用开发用什么语言编程
-
鸿蒙系统应用开发主要使用的是Java和C/C++语言进行编程。
在鸿蒙系统应用开发中,Java是一种非常常用的编程语言。Java是一种面向对象的编程语言,具有跨平台的特性,可以在不同的操作系统上运行。鸿蒙系统应用开发中,使用Java语言可以轻松地编写出稳定、高效的应用程序。Java语言具有丰富的库和框架,开发者可以利用这些资源来快速开发应用。
另外,C/C++语言在鸿蒙系统应用开发中也扮演着重要的角色。C/C++语言是一种高效的编程语言,可以直接操作硬件资源,提供了更底层的控制能力。在某些需要对性能要求较高的应用场景中,使用C/C++语言进行开发可以提升应用的性能和响应速度。
除了Java和C/C++语言,鸿蒙系统应用开发还支持使用其他编程语言进行开发,如Python、JavaScript等。开发者可以根据自己的需求和熟悉程度选择合适的编程语言进行开发。
总之,鸿蒙系统应用开发主要使用的是Java和C/C++语言,这两种语言都具有各自的优势,在开发过程中可以根据需求选择合适的语言进行编程。
1年前 -
鸿蒙系统应用开发可以使用多种编程语言进行编程。鸿蒙系统提供了多种开发框架和工具,开发者可以根据自己的需求和熟悉程度选择合适的编程语言进行开发。
以下是鸿蒙系统应用开发常用的编程语言:
-
Java:Java是一种广泛使用的编程语言,也是Android应用开发的主要语言。鸿蒙系统基于Android的OpenHarmony项目,因此Java是一种常用的编程语言。开发者可以使用Java开发鸿蒙系统的应用,利用已有的Java知识和经验进行开发。
-
C/C++:C/C++是一种底层的编程语言,也是鸿蒙系统应用开发的重要语言。鸿蒙系统提供了对C/C++的支持,开发者可以使用C/C++进行底层的系统级开发和性能优化。
-
JavaScript:JavaScript是一种脚本语言,广泛用于Web开发。鸿蒙系统提供了对JavaScript的支持,开发者可以使用JavaScript进行鸿蒙系统应用的前端开发。
-
Kotlin:Kotlin是一种现代化的编程语言,它是基于Java虚拟机的语言。鸿蒙系统也支持使用Kotlin进行应用开发,开发者可以使用Kotlin语言编写鸿蒙系统的应用程序。
-
LiteOS:LiteOS是华为自主研发的一种轻量级操作系统,也是鸿蒙系统的核心组成部分。开发者可以使用LiteOS进行鸿蒙系统的底层开发和驱动程序的编写。
总结起来,鸿蒙系统应用开发可以使用Java、C/C++、JavaScript、Kotlin和LiteOS等多种编程语言进行开发。开发者可以根据自己的需求和熟悉程度选择合适的语言进行开发,利用已有的知识和经验进行开发工作。
1年前 -
-
鸿蒙系统应用开发可以使用多种编程语言进行编程,包括Java、C / C++、JS(JavaScript)等。具体选择哪种语言取决于开发者的偏好和项目需求。
-
Java:Java是一种面向对象的编程语言,是Android应用开发的主要语言之一。在鸿蒙系统应用开发中,Java可以使用HarmonyOS提供的Java SDK进行开发。使用Java进行开发可以快速构建应用程序,可以利用丰富的Java类库和开发工具,开发出功能强大、稳定可靠的应用。
-
C / C++:C / C++是一种底层的编程语言,具有高效、灵活和跨平台的特点。在鸿蒙系统应用开发中,可以使用HarmonyOS提供的C / C++ SDK进行开发。使用C / C++进行开发可以获得更高的性能和更好的系统资源管理能力,适用于对性能要求较高的应用程序。
-
JS(JavaScript):JS是一种脚本语言,广泛用于Web前端开发。在鸿蒙系统应用开发中,可以使用HarmonyOS提供的JS SDK进行开发。使用JS进行开发可以快速构建用户界面和实现应用程序的逻辑,适用于需要快速迭代和灵活开发的应用。
除了上述主要的编程语言外,鸿蒙系统还支持其他编程语言的开发,如Python、Go等。开发者可以根据自己的需求和熟悉程度选择合适的编程语言进行鸿蒙系统应用开发。
1年前 -